华为云代理商:HTML中后代选择器的应用与华为云技术优势
前言
在Web开发领域,CSS选择器是控制页面样式的重要工具。其中,后代选择器(Descendant Selector)因其灵活性和强大的目标定位能力而被广泛使用。作为华为云代理商,我们将结合华为云的技术优势,探讨如何在后代选择器的应用中充分利用华为云的资源和服务。
一、什么是HTML中的后代选择器
后代选择器是CSS中的一种选择器类型,用于选择某个元素的后代元素。其语法格式为:祖先元素 后代元素 { 样式声明 }。这种选择器可以精确地定位到DOM结构中嵌套在特定祖先元素内的后代元素,从而实现更精细的样式控制。
示例代码:
div p {
color: red;
}
这段文字会显示为红色
二、后代选择器的实际应用场景
1. 大型网站样式管理
在复杂的网站结构中,后代选择器可以帮助开发者更好地组织和管理样式。通过合理的命名和层级结构,可以避免样式冲突,提高代码可维护性。
2. 组件化开发
在现代前端框架如Vue、React中,后代选择器可以与组件化开发完美结合,确保组件样式只作用于组件内部元素,不影响全局样式。
3. 响应式设计
结合媒体查询,后代选择器可以实现不同设备上的差异化样式表现,提升用户体验。
三、华为云在后代选择器应用中的技术优势
1. 高性能CDN加速
华为云全球分布式CDN网络可以确保CSS文件和网页内容的快速加载,即使是复杂的选择器也能高效解析渲染,提高页面呈现速度。
2. 强大的云计算资源
华为云弹性计算服务ECS提供强大的计算能力,能够轻松处理复杂的CSS选择器逻辑和大规模的网页渲染任务。
3. 完善的开发者工具链
华为云DevCloud提供完整的CI/CD流水线,帮助开发者高效管理和部署包含复杂CSS样式的Web项目。
4. 安全可靠的运行环境
华为云的安全防护体系可以保护网站免受XSS等攻击,确保CSS样式不会被恶意篡改。
四、华为云代理商如何帮助客户优化CSS性能
1. 性能优化咨询
我们的技术团队可以提供CSS选择器优化建议,帮助客户精简后代选择器结构,提高渲染效率。
2. 华为云资源配置建议
根据客户项目的具体需求,我们会推荐最适合的华为云产品组合,确保Web应用的最佳性能表现。
3. 持续技术支持
作为华为云代理商,我们提供7×24小时的技术支持服务,帮助客户解决CSS相关的技术难题。
五、后代选择器最佳实践
1. 适度使用原则
后代选择器虽然强大,但过度使用会导致性能问题。建议控制在3-4层以内。

2. 语义化命名
结合有意义的class和id命名,可以提高后代选择器的可读性和维护性。
3. 预处理器辅助
使用Sass/Less等预处理器可以更好地组织后代选择器结构,提高开发效率。
六、总结
HTML中的后代选择器是Web开发中不可或缺的强大工具,结合华为云的技术优势,开发者可以构建出性能卓越、安全可靠的Web应用。作为华为云代理商,我们不仅理解技术细节,更懂得如何利用华为云平台为客户创造最大价值。
无论您是正在学习CSS选择器的新手,还是需要优化大型网站性能的资深开发者,华为云及其代理商都能为您提供全方位的支持和服务。让我们携手,在Web开发的道路上不断前行!
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/407610.html